Ewles and Simnett’s Promoting Health: A Practical Guide, 8th Edition

著者 :
By Angela Scriven, BA(Hons), MEd, CertEd, FRSPH, MIUHPE, Gareth Morgan and James Woodall

The eighth edition of this seminal guide is designed to support public health practitioners in keeping up-to-date amid the rapidly changing, complex challenges and contexts facing population health in the twenty-first century.

Suitable for both undergraduates and postgraduates across a range of professions, the Practical Guide provides theories, principles and competencies for effective health promotion in multiple settings. The book is organised into three parts, covering an overview of the public health landscape, the essentials of planning and management, and how to develop capabilities across a range of activities.

The text has been fully updated to examine new issues facing public health, including restructuring of the UK sector post-European Union; COVID-19 and its public health impact and legacy; economic and cost of living influences on population health; and the role of the internet and social media misinformation.

特長
  • Includes promotion of healthier living, working with communities and effective communication
  • Outlines new research on the comparative effectiveness of different approaches to health promotion and public health practice
  • Explores the increasing influence of the internet, both in terms of its use for health promotion and its negative influence on wellbeing and health
  • Describes changes to the structure and organisation of public health in the UK, including the latest policies and national strategies

PART 1 Thinking About Health, Health Promotion, and Public Health
1. What Is Health?
2. What Is Health Promotion?
3. Who Promotes Health?
4. Values and Ethical Considerations in Health Promotion and Public Health

PART 2 Planning and Managing Health Promotion and Public Health Practice
5. Planning and Evaluating Health Promotion and Public Health Interventions
6. Identifying Health Promotion and Public Health Practice Needs and Priorities
7. Evidence and Research for Health Promotion and Public Health Practice
8. Skills of Personal Effectiveness
9. Working Effectively With Other People

PART 3 Competencies in Health Promotion and Public Health Practice
10. Fundamentals of Communication in Public Health
11. Using Communication Tools in Health Promotion and Public Health Practice
12. Educating for Health
13. Working With Groups to Promote Health
14. Enabling Healthier Living Through Behaviour Change
15. Working With Communities
16. Influencing and Implementing Public Health Policy
